About the role

Mercedes-Benz Stadium, a world-class sports and entertainment venue in downtown Atlanta, is home to the NFL’s Atlanta Falcons, MLS’s Atlanta United, and NWSL Atlanta 2028. As the primary owner of all retail-related accounting activities across AMB Sports + Entertainment entities, the Accounting Manager will report directly to the Director, Finance and work closely with the VP of Retail and Merchandising to provide financial decision support, budget preparation, financial and KPI reporting, and purchasing support. This role supports a centralized retail accounting function spanning multiple business units and retail locations, overseeing high-volume transactions and ensuring accurate financial reporting across all retail channels.

Based at Mercedes-Benz Stadium, this position will lead inventory accounting, cost of goods sold (COGS), and retail revenue reconciliation efforts while partnering with retail operations, vendors, and internal stakeholders. The Accounting Manager will help establish the financial playbook for an in-house retail function serving one of the most active sports and entertainment venues in the country.
